Maintains Home Equity
The crawl space or basement of your home holds a significant part of its structural integrity that keeps it stable. So, if the crawl space has structural damage, it can lead to significant expenses in the long run. Often, homeowners are unaware of such issues until they go to sell and are faced with not only the repair cost but also the reality of the time it takes to fix everything that’s damaged.
Structural repair costs can be a major source of equity loss in a home. To protect your home’s value, have your crawl space or basement inspected to ensure that it is secure and stable. If there are any signs of structural damage, get a professional to assess the situation and find the best solution. Depending on the severity of the damage, they may recommend a variety of solutions, such as underpinning, waterproofing, or floor joist repairs.
Protects Home’s Vital Systems
Your crawl space or basement houses the most critical systems that keep your home functioning. It houses your HVAC, plumbing, and electrical systems, and if the crawl space has issues, it can jeopardize all of them.
If the systems cannot be properly maintained due to structural problems or if the humidity is too high, it can shorten the lifespan of these systems. To ensure that your home runs smoothly, it’s crucial to regularly check the environment of your crawl space or basement and make sure it’s healthy and well-maintained.
Air Quality in Your Home
The comfort and value of your home come from the air you breathe. Most people don’t realize that indoor air comes mostly from the crawl space. If the crawl space is not properly taken care of, it can bring harmful air into the rest of your home.
To ensure the health and happiness of your family, have your crawl space inspected and maintained. By doing so, you can avoid having to replace costly items in your home that may have been damaged due to poor air quality. Keeping your crawl space healthy and well-maintained can also help increase the resale value of your home and save energy and money on your energy bills.
